A Dog for Christmas (2015)
National Lampoon's Christmas Vacation
Hello all, I am the writer and producer. I wanted to reply to the comments here.
In general, I agree. If you sat down to watch this movie with your little kids, and you're expecting a cute Christmas movie - you're going to think that this is the worst movie ever made!
The movie was never intended for kids, grandmas, or the Hallmark crowd. The title "A Dog For Christmas" was forced on me by the original distributor. It's a terrible title, there's no dog in my movie! Same thing with the artwork. I was given no say in the matter. The movie has nothing to do with Santa. But the original distributor did not care, at all.
If you watch the movie for what it is, you might actually like it. So what is it? It is a lower budget version of Christmas Vacation, made for adults who have seen Christmas Vacation twenty times and would like to try something new. Does the movie have a plot? Barely. Does Christmas Vacation have a plot? Barely. Both are movies about having your entire extended family in for Christmas. Both are quite funny and relatable. One (ours) has a much lower budget.
Send the kids to bed. Have some drinks. Enjoy the movie.
Cut/Print (2012)
Great Horror Movie
I've seen an advance copy of this film - and I will say right off the bat that I am friends with the producer. However if I didn't like the film I would simply say nothing.
This is a well acted original story. Unlike most horror movies shot for 1 million or less this film doesn't have any zombies, ghosts, or killer clowns - just a good old fashioned scary as hell psycho with a knife. The plot is believable and possible. The camera work and editing are excellent. The actors are all very good, none of your average cheesy horror film acting. The film is both scary and comedic at the same time.
My only complaint is it begins to feel a bit repetitive after a while. The camera work and jump cuts are very unique, but after an hour or so you kind of "get it". I also think the producer makes one big choice that stays true to his art, but might not be the best for his bottom line. I don't want to put any spoilers in here though.
Overall it's one of the 5 or so best horror films I've seen - when it finally comes out you really do want to see it.
